In the debut episode of The Inherent Self Podcast, host Taylor Draper sits down with co-hosts Mike Regennitter and Jonathan Liebert to ask one of the hardest—and most important—questions:
Why is it still so hard for men to talk about what they’re really feeling?
Together, they break down generational programming, societal stigma, and the silent expectations that keep men from opening up. This honest, grounded conversation explores what mental health truly means, how to recognize your own signals, and the power of simply saying, “I’m not okay today.”
